Kmart to Become Batman Headquarters

Kmart Corp. (Hoffman Estates, Ill.) has signed an exclusive deal with Warner Bros. Entertainment Inc. (Burbank, Calif.) to promote the newest Batman film, “The Dark Knight.”

The deal, with the studio's licensing arm, WB Consumer Products, and with its subsidiary, DC Comics Inc. (New York), makes Kmart the “official Batman headquarters,” including a storefront Batman-themed product boutique, licensed merchandise and Batman-themed packaged goods.

Kmart will offer free tickets to see the film with the purchase of three bags of Reese's Batman products, as well as $5 off select Mattel Dark Knight toys with the purchase of five boxes of select General Mills cereal and fruit snacks. Batman gift cards will also be available.

The Batman boutique will carry toys, kids' apparel, costumes, bedding and accessories and men's graphic T-shirts. Kmart will advertise the program with circulars and point-of-purchase material, including co-branded shopping bags.

Kmart's in-store program includes a floor-projection game technology called “Stepscape,” developed and marketed by Reactrix Media Network (Redwood City, Calif.). The interactive digital platform lets people move light-projection images around the floor with physical gestures.

Tassie Anthony, manager of marketing planning for Kmart parent Sears Holding Corp., says that certain elements of the promotion are exclusive. “Our competitors will have licensed product available,” she said, “but only Kmart is the Batman headquarters.”
